The Toronto Studio now has an on-camera class.

On March 21st, 2011, posted in: Uncategorized by admin0 Comment

ON CAMERA CLASS

Thursdays 1:30-5:00

Fee $280

The on camera class coached by Jock MacDonald combines scene study and on camera work, creating a classroom environment similar to the real life experience of being on a set. New approaches are developed and applied to equip the actor with the necessary tools to be an extraordinary collaborative storyteller.   This class has a 14 student maximum. Experienced actors only. Interview is required.
